Cable screens and armours have small cross-sectional areas compared to the core conductors. During a ground fault, they carry massive currents. Because they are in direct, intimate contact with the cable jacket and insulation, non-adiabatic heat transfer is high. IEC 60949 is the definitive method to calculate these boundaries accurately. 2.
